Data analytics is transforming modern healthcare by helping clinicians make better decisions, personalize treatment plans, and improve patient recovery outcomes. Hospitals, rehabilitation centers, and outpatient clinics increasingly rely on data-driven insights to monitor progress, identify risks early, and deliver more effective care. From wearable devices to electronic health records (EHRs), data analytics enables healthcare providers to improve both patient experiences and clinical results.
What Is Healthcare Data Analytics?
Healthcare data analytics is the process of collecting, organizing, analyzing, and interpreting medical and operational data to improve patient care, treatment decisions, and healthcare efficiency. It combines information from electronic health records, diagnostic reports, laboratory systems, wearable devices, imaging, and patient-reported outcomes.

Key Sources of Recovery Data
Electronic Health Records (EHRs)
EHRs provide a comprehensive history of diagnoses, medications, procedures, allergies, and clinical notes that help guide recovery planning.
Wearable Health Devices
Fitness trackers and medical monitoring devices collect information about activity levels, heart rate, sleep quality, and other health indicators.
Remote Patient Monitoring
Connected devices allow clinicians to monitor patients recovering at home and respond quickly when concerning trends appear.
Patient-Reported Outcomes
Questionnaires and digital health apps help measure pain, mobility, mental well-being, and quality of life during rehabilitation.

Artificial Intelligence and Predictive Analytics
AI-powered analytics can identify patterns within large healthcare datasets, predict recovery risks, prioritize interventions, and assist clinicians in making faster, more informed decisions. These tools support—not replace—professional clinical judgment.
